input type=submit - beginner's question

I'm trying to use such code:
Code: Select all
<form enctype="multipart/form-data">
<input type="file" name="uploaded_file" accept="application/msword, application/rtf" />
<input type="submit" value="Submit" name="Submit">
</form>
Where does the uploaded file go?
How to send it as an attachment to the specified e-mail address?

It's not quite as simple as I think you were hoping if you are going to do it right.

Not only does your form need to have the necessary fields and info so that it knows it can expect files as well as other data, your php code needs to be able to construct an email with attachments, which is what the file will become.
